    If \[{{\cos }^{-1}}\lambda +{{\cos }^{-1}}\mu +{{\cos }^{-1}}\gamma =3\pi ,\] then the value of \[\lambda \mu +\mu \gamma +\gamma \lambda \] is

    A) 0

    B) 1

    C) 3

    D) 6

    Correct Answer: C

    Solution :

    [c] We know that \[0\le {{\cos }^{-1}}x\le \pi .\] Hence, from the question \[{{\cos }^{-1}}\lambda =\pi ,{{\cos }^{-1}}\mu =\pi ,{{\cos }^{-1}}\gamma =\pi \] [\[\because {{\cos }^{-1}}\lambda +{{\cos }^{-1}}\mu +{{\cos }^{-1}}\gamma =3\pi \] is possible only when each term attains its maximum.] \[\Rightarrow \lambda =\mu =\gamma =-1\Rightarrow \lambda \mu +\mu \gamma +\gamma \lambda =3.\]
